If a : b = 3 : 5, find (3a + 5b): (7a – 2b).

a : b = 3 : 5
⇒ `a/b = (3)/(5)`
⇒ 3a + 5n : 7a – 2b
Dividing each term by b
`3a/b + 5 : 3a/b - 2`
⇒ `3 xx (3)/(5) + 5 : 7 xx (3)/(5) - 2`
⇒ `(9/5 + 5) : (21/5 - 2)`
⇒ `(9 + 25)/(5) : (21 - 10)/(5)`
⇒ `(34)/(5) : (11)/(5)`
= 34 : 11.
